5 Amazing Ways to Get New Clothes and Save Money

In the current financial climate we are all looking at ways to save money. Whether it’s eating healthily at home to save money on fast food and meals out, or reducing our reliance on the car. How can you save money when you clothes, especially for your children?

Here are 10 ways you can save money on clothes

1. Charity shops are a good place to start, and you can often find a bargain. You might have seen something in the window, or just got lucky by being in the right place at the right time. As well as saving money, you can be proud of yourself for helping a charity, and helping to improve the life of somebody less fortunate than you.

2. Shop at sale times so that you’re not buying in season. Get the winter coats and shoes in summer, and the summer clothes in winter, so you won’t be buying what everyone else is buying. If you look carefully, you can often get some real bargains when shopping for children’s clothes at sale times.

3. Shopping at less popular shops can mean that there are some bargains to be had, although you may have to compromise on colours or sizes, if the ranges of clothes aren’t as wide as larger stores. Buy choosing long lasting stylish clothes, rather than high fashion items with a short lifespan you can get more from your purchases. Although the t shirt with the latest cartoon character on it might be what your child wants now, will they have outgrown the TV show before they’ve outgrown the T shirt? Is the patterned t shirt really worth twice as much as the plain one?

4. Why not make your own clothes? If you’re creative, or know somebody who is, you can easily get some unique clothes made just for you. What about having the most fabulous winter jumper, or a summer dress made especially for you? Why not learn to knit or to sew, it’s a great skill to be able to have, and will keep you occupied, as you’ll be inundated with requests for new clothes.

5. What could be better than cheap clothes? Free clothes! Friends and relatives can often help with clothes, especially if they have children a bit older than yours. Your children will soon grow into the clothes that are too big for them now and it’s also a good chance to pass your child’s clothes that don’t fit on to somebody else who’ll appreciate them.
